Commercial or retail developments can introduce 24/7 noise through plant or mechanical ventilation, HGV movements or deliveries, increased car park usage and internal building activity. In the case of mixed-use schemes, residential units are often located adjacent to (or in the same building as) commercial, retail or entertainment units, and so noise impact should be considered alongside the design of a functional scheme of building acoustics.

Entertainment venues such as cinemas, theatres and concert halls understandably have onerous internal acoustic, sound insulation and plant-noise requirements and have to be carefully designed to ensure that noise breakout from the building façade is kept to a minimum, whilst pubs, clubs music venues and festivals need to be able to carefully  monitor and manage their noise emissions so as to not breach their licensing conditions.

Commercial work taking place on an open air site, such as construction work, highways or infrastructure development, may require a Construction Noise Management Plan and will likely also require a noise impact assessment or a construction noise assessment (performed in compliance with BS 5228 in order to mitigate the impacts of noise and vibration). In the context of Highways and Infrastructure, this will often be undertaken as part of a Section 61 application, a process that inacoustic has extensive experience in delivering across the country.
